Saturday, April 11: 11-4. Dia:Beacon’s quarterly Community Free Days offer engaging programs throughout the day suitable for a broad audience. Programs often include thematic tours of the collection and special exhibitions, the monthly Gallery Talks, interactive workshops for children and families, and live music. Residents of counties Columbia, Dutchess, Greene, Orange, Putnam, Rockland, Sullivan, Ulster, and Westchester are invited to Dia:Beacon on Community Free Days free of charge.

Saturday, April 11: 8-4. “Keep Calm and Woman On” is the 19th Annual Women’s Conference, at Sullivan County Community College, with keynote speaker, Michele Balan.  Michele was one of the finalists on NBC’s “Last Comic Standing”. She has appeared on the Joy Behar Show, Byron Allen’s “Comics Unleashed” and the OUTlaugh festival on MTV. Workshops will be offered throughout the day, click here for the complete list.

Saturday, April 11: 10-4. Kingston Antique Show and Flea Market at Murphy Mid-Town Center, 467 Broadway in Kingston. 10,000 square feet of indoor shopping space. Come and find your treasures. Call (845) 657-8563 for additional and vendor information.

Saturday, April 11: 9-1. Making Homemade Soap at Cornell Cooperative Extension in Middletown. Learn the basic techniques for making soap. Participants will make soap to take home. Hosted by Master Gardeners of Cornell Cooperative Extension. Registration required. 845-344-1234.
